Meanings of decorative

  • noun
    1. A plant, tile, etc. intended for use as decoration.
  • adjective
    1. That serves to decorate.

Example Sentences

  • The vase is not just functional but also decorative.
  • She added decorative pillows to the sofa for extra comfort and style.
  • The garden features several decorative statues and fountains.
  • They chose decorative tiles to enhance the kitchen backsplash.
  • The artist specializes in decorative painting techniques for furniture.
